Appeal from an order of the Supreme Court, Seneca County (David Michael Barry, J.), entered October 23, 2009 in a breach of contract action. The order denied the motion of plaintiff to amend its complaint to add an account stated cause of action and for a new trial on damages.
It is hereby ordered that the order so appealed from is unanimously affirmed without costs.
